Yi‐Wei Sun has made significant contributions to the field of spinal surgery, with a particular focus on the precision and clinical outcomes of advanced surgical guidance technologies. His key research areas include robotic-assisted surgery, computer-assisted navigation, and thoracolumbar procedures. Sun’s most influential work, a 2020 meta-analysis comparing robotic guidance to computer-assisted navigation in thoracolumbar surgery, has garnered 54 citations and stands as a pivotal reference in the literature. This study systematically evaluated the accuracy of pedicle screw placement alongside four other clinical outcomes, providing critical evidence that robotic techniques may offer superior precision and safety. By synthesizing data from multiple trials, Sun’s research has helped clarify the comparative benefits of these technologies, directly informing surgical decision-making and patient care.
